Duplication of SNPs when uploading template in Curation app for GCST90085780

Open ar-ibrahim opened this issue 2 years ago • 7 comments

SNP entries are duplicated when uploading template in Curation app. This consistently occurs even when using a new template for the upload.

Might be a mapping issue. L.H. suggested that it might be an out-of-date variant.

ar-ibrahim avatar Jul 04 '22 13:07 ar-ibrahim

Seems this particular variant produces duplicate mappings. Noting this is a variant ID that was merged a long time ago, although this doesn't normally cause a problem as far as I know https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/snp/rs115094736 @sprintell could you please check what is going on in the mapping pipeline for this variant?

This issue also affected a second example: rs199679345

eks-ebi avatar Feb 28 '24 10:02 eks-ebi

It seems that the variants that cause problems also have alternative rsIDs that point to the same variant.

These appear like this in the GWAS Catalog search results:

Screenshot 2024-02-28 at 10.18.47.png

Could this be somehow causing the variant to be retrieved twice?
